Development Blog : C# Code Samples,.NET Tips and Tricks
Articoli con tag mail
[VB.NET] : Inviare una mail in formato HTML
01 year ago un anno fà
Scritto da Luigi Melisi
in Tips and Tricks
Function SendEmail(ByVal ToAddress As String, ByVal FromAddress As String, ByVal MessageSubject As String, ByVal MessageBody As String)
Dim MessageHead As String = "<html><head>"
MessageHead = MessageHead & "<style "
MessageHead = MessageHead & "body {background-color:#F7F7F7; color:#000; font-family:arial,verdana,sans-serif; font-size:12px;}"
MessageHead = MessageHead & "</style></head></body>"
Dim MessageFoot As String = "</body></html>"
MessageBody = MessageHead & MessageBody & MessageFoot
Dim ReturnMessage As String = ""
Dim mm As New MailMessage(FromAddress, ToAddress)
Dim smtp As New SmtpClient
mm.Subject = MessageSubject
mm.Body = MessageBody
mm.IsBodyHtml = True
Try
smtp.Host = "0.0.0.0" 'ADD HOST IP
smtp.Send(mm)
ReturnMessage = "La mail è stata inviata"
Catch ex As Exception
ReturnMessage = "Spiacente, c’è stato un problema! " & ex.Message
End Try
SendEmail = ReturnMessage
End Function
![YouBuy.it - Last Minute - Offerte Sottocosto last [VB.NET] : Inviare una mail in formato HTML](http://images.youbuy.it/adv/last.jpg)